The Florida bill On March 28, 2022 Governor Ron DeSantis of Florida signed HR-1557 into law, a bill dubbed by the liberal media as the "Don't Say Gay Bill," but whose actual title is "The Parental Rights in Education Bill." The point of the Florida law, which comes into effect on July 1, 2022, is to give parents more control over their children's education.
